Westfield Schools Take Steps To Improve Infrastructure

Westfield Washington Schools have collected the signatures needed to place a 90 million dollar referendum on the ballot for a special election in May. “Westfield Yes!” a group of supporters leading the effort for the referendum, have collected more than the needed 500 taxpayers’ signatures for the ballot initiative to go forward. The decision to hold a special election, as well as the amount, was decided after Superintendent Sherry Grate conducted several community focus groups outlining the options and price points. The plan chosen was the most economical and calls for additions and renovations to existing buildings.
